Do these boats require an oversize trailer permit to tow on US highways?
Both the Sylvan Mandalay 8525 LZ Port 2013 and Sylvan Mirage Signature 8524 RE 2008 share an 102 in beam — meaning both sit right at the 8’6" threshold that most US states use for standard-width loads. In most states you can tow at that width without a special permit, but regulations vary. Always check the rules for your state and any states you'll be passing through before your first long haul.
